在云计算环境中使用 java 框架的最佳实践包括:选择合适的框架、优化依赖项、充分利用云功能、设计可伸缩的架构、实施监控和日志记录、自动化构建和部署、保证安全性、考虑成本优化,并寻求专业帮助。
在云计算中使用 Java 框架的最佳实践
在云计算环境中利用 Java 框架可以带来显著的好处,但为了最大化其潜力,遵循最佳实践至关重要。以下是使用 Java 框架时的一些关键原则:
- 选择合适的框架
立即学习“Java免费学习笔记(深入)”;
根据应用程序的需求仔细评估和选择 Java 框架。考虑诸如针对特定平台、功能集、性能和社区支持等因素。
示例:
使用 Spring Boot 作为快速开发微服务的框架。 - 优化依赖项
避免引入不必要的依赖项,因为它们会增加应用程序的开销和复杂性。定期检查依赖项并更新到最新版本,以提高安全性和兼容性。
示例:
使用 Maven Dependency Analyzer 识别未使用的依赖项并将其删除。 - 充分利用云功能
云计算平台提供了各种服务和功能,例如数据库、消息传递和身份验证。利用这些服务可以简化开发并提高应用程序的伸缩性和可靠性。
示例:
使用 Cloud SQL for MySQL 托管应用程序的数据库。 - 设计可伸缩的架构
构建一个可伸缩的应用程序,能够在云计算环境中处理随着时间推移变化的负载。考虑诸如使用负载均衡器、分布式缓存和微服务架构等技术。
示例:
使用 Kubernetes 部署微服务,实现可伸缩性。 - 监控和日志记录
实现全面的监控和日志记录,以跟踪应用程序的行为、检测错误和识别性能瓶颈。
示例:
使用 Prometheus 和 Grafana 监控应用程序指标和日志。 - 持续集成和持续部署
自动化构建、测试和部署过程,以加快开发并减少错误。使用 CI/CD 工具,例如 Jenkins 或 CircleCI。
示例:
使用 Jenkins 定期构建、测试和部署应用程序到云计算平台。 - 保证安全性
保护应用程序免受安全威胁非常重要。实施安全实践,例如身份验证、授权、输入验证和数据加密。
示例:
使用 Spring Security 保护 Web 应用程序免受常见攻击。 - 考虑成本优化
云计算成本可能很高。优化应用程序,以尽量减少浪费,并考虑使用诸如预留实例和活动调度等成本优化技术。
示例:
在非高峰时段使用活动调度来暂停不需要的资源。 - 寻求专业帮助
如果您在使用 Java 框架或云计算方面遇到困难,请不要犹豫,向专家寻求帮助。他们可以提供指导、解决问题和帮助优化应用程序。
示例:
向云计算服务提供商寻求技术支持或咨询服务。以上就是在云计算中使用 Java 框架的最佳实践的详细内容,更多请关注php中文网其它相关文章!


MP2 天前
发表在:MagicEXIF通用注册机 v1.13明亮的 旅行分享! 做得真好。
BrendanWaida6 天前
发表在:11日20日,星期四,在这里每天60秒读懂世界!При выборе автономно...
JosephJaf8 天前
发表在:MagicEXIF通用注册机 v1.13我尊重这样的项目, 这里展示真正的旅游。...
Frankcic9 天前
发表在:11日20日,星期四,在这里每天60秒读懂世界!Для блога может быть...
Stevedaf18 天前
发表在:MagicEXIF通用注册机 v1.13所有文章都令人印象深刻。继续保持 真诚。...
Stevedaf18 天前
发表在:Intel XTU中文补丁 1.13我经常访问 关于旅行的资源。有趣阅读游记...
Stevedaf18 天前
发表在:MagicEXIF通用注册机 v1.13我常常想, 能像你们一样多旅行。感谢激励...
Stevedaf18 天前
发表在:Intel XTU中文补丁 1.13很高兴阅读 有用的内容。十分 很有意思。...
Stevedaf19 天前
发表在:MagicEXIF通用注册机 v1.13我早就想, 能像你们一样多旅行。谢谢启发...
Stevedaf19 天前
发表在:Intel XTU中文补丁 1.13我一直梦想, 那么放松地度假。感谢激励。...